Synoptic Analysis and Forecasting: An Introductory Toolkit, Second Edition

Provides a bridge between early meteorology courses and more advanced courses in synoptic-dynamic analysis. This valuable reference also imparts qualitative weather analysis and forecasting tools and techniques to researchers and practitioners who require deeper foundational knowledge of weather forecasting.

Sections introduce readers to surface weather instrumentation, observations, and plots, radiosondes and upper-air charts, a process-based guide to understanding the motion and intensity of cyclones, anticyclones, fronts, and the diagnosis of vertical motion and associated large-scale weather conditions.

After learning about the applications of modern satellite and radar imagery to synoptic analysis and forecasting, readers are provided a complete three-dimensional picture of the troposphere through thermodynamic diagram and sounding analysis techniques. This invaluable resource offers strong support for building qualitative weather observation, analysis, and forecasting skills.

- Provides a comprehensive overview of surface instrumentation, observations, and plots

- Offers a process-based understanding on the motion, intensity, and weather impacts of synoptic-scale weather systems such as cyclones and fronts

- Shares tools and techniques for large-scale weather analysis and basic weather forecasting
